ISLAMABAD: According to The News on Saturday, the Jamiat Ulema-e-Islam-Fazl (JUI-F) has informed the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) of its terms and concerns on joining the opposition’s grand alliance.
According to the sources, the leadership of the JUI-F has informed Asad Qaisar of the requirements for joining the opposition’s alliance, some of which also apply to Ali Amin Gandapur, the chief minister of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a.
As a result of Imran Khan’s orders for PTI leaders to approach all political parties in order to form a grand opposition alliance and start an anti-government movement, the party he founded accelerated its efforts to do so after Eid ul Fitr.
